Selecting the Wrong Paint
Selecting the best paint is vital for accomplishing a smooth, specialist surface on your walls. If you select the wrong kind, you'll swiftly find yourself encountering problems like peeling, fading, or uneven shade.
Beginning by taking into consideration the paint's base. Water-based paints are excellent for simple clean-up and quick drying, while oil-based alternatives are suitable for sturdiness in high-traffic locations.
Next off, consider the coating. Matte surfaces hide flaws well however can be challenging to tidy. Satin or eggshell surfaces provide an equilibrium between looks and washability, making them ideal for a lot of areas.
For locations prone to moisture, like bathroom and kitchens, choose a semi-gloss or gloss paint, which stands up to mold and mildew and mildew.
Don't neglect to check the shade. Examination examples on your walls to see just how they search in different illumination throughout the day. Lights can drastically change how a shade shows up, so this step is essential.
Skipping Surface Prep Work
Among the greatest mistakes homeowners make is skipping surface area preparation before painting. You could think you can just grab a brush and beginning, but that'll lead to a less-than-stellar coating. Proper preparation is critical for a smooth and long-term result.
Initially, examine your walls for any blemishes like fractures, openings, or peeling paint. Loading those spaces with spackle or caulk ensures an uniform surface area.
Don't fail to remember to sand the area once it's dry, as this develops a much better surface area for the paint to follow.
Next off, tidy your walls to eliminate dirt, oil, and grime. A straightforward blend of soap and water can do wonders. If your wall surfaces are particularly unclean, consider making use of a degreaser.
Finally, using a guide is typically forgotten but can substantially improve the outcome, particularly if you're repainting over a darker shade or a surface area that's been previously painted.
A good primer boosts adhesion and helps cover any kind of spots.
Improper Application Strategies
Using paint with the wrong techniques can lead to irregular insurance coverage and an irritating coating. One usual error is utilizing the wrong sort of brush or roller. Ensure you choose a tool that suits the paint type and the surface area texture. For smooth wall surfaces, a fine-nap roller functions best, while distinctive surfaces might need a thicker nap.
Another concern is using excessive paint at once. Rather, use slim, even layers. This not only protects against drips yet likewise ensures much better attachment. If you observe runs, do not panic-- simply take a brush and smooth them out right away.
Likewise, bear in mind to preserve a damp edge. This suggests overlapping your strokes while the paint is still wet to prevent noticeable lines.
Finally, avoid painting in straight sunlight or high moisture, as this can trigger the paint to dry also rapidly, resulting in blistering.
